Information on the procedure

Anyone has the right to request the accessibility of a digital website, mobile application or any element thereof. It is also possible to request that the information be made available through an alternative means of accessibility, for example by reading a digitally inaccessible document, describing the content of a film without an audio-description, etc.

The request should include

  1. the identity of the person making the request
  2. an indication of the relevant website or mobile application
  3. the contact method
Persons who express their need to receive information by an alternative means of access should also specify how the information is to be presented in a way convenient for them.

The public entity should comply with the request without delay, but no later than 7 days from the date of the request. If it is not possible to meet this deadline, the public entity shall inform the person making the request without delay when it will be possible to comply with the request, but the deadline shall not be longer than 2 months from the date of the request. If digital accessibility is not possible, the public body may propose an alternative means of accessing the information.

Where a public entity refuses to comply with a request to ensure accessibility or an alternative means of accessing the information, the person making the request may lodge a complaint about the provision of digital accessibility of the website, mobile application or an element of the website or mobile application. After exhausting the procedure indicated above, a request may also be made to the Ombudsman..
